当前位置:文档之家› 1.2FORTRAN语言简介

1.2FORTRAN语言简介


1.2 FORTRAN语言简介
➢ FORTRAN语言简介
1954~57年IBM公司 John Backus 第一套Fortran 编译器(FortranⅠ)高级语言时代,60年代最通 用的计算机语言
1958年,扩充和完善FORTRANⅠ, 推出FORTRAN Ⅱ
1960年,推出FORTRAN Ⅲ,但没有在计算机上 实现
1995年,微软公司在Developer Studio集成开发平 台上推出FORTRAN PowerStation 4.0。引入可视 化编程技术
1.2 FORTRAN语言简介
➢ FORTRAN语言简介
1997年,推出FORTRAN 95,现代语言,增并行 处理功能
1997年,微软和数据设备公司合作推出Digital Visual FORTRAN 5.0,功能强大
1962年,推出了FORTRAN Ⅳ。没有充分考虑兼 容性
1.2 FORTRAN语言简介
➢ FORTRAN语言简介
1966年,推出FORTRAN 66,美国标准,后被 ISO采用
1978年,推出FORTRAN 77,兼容性好,结构化 特征
1991年,推出FORTRAN 90,现代语言,可视化 编程
1.2 FORTRAN语言简介
➢ FORTRAN程序的组成
一个主程序(必须)段和若干个子程序段及 模块组成。
➢ FORTRAN程序书写格式
(1)固定格式 扩展名为.f或.for,每一行至多写一个语句。
(2)自由格式 扩展名为.f90,每一行可写多个语句,每个 语句用“;”隔开。
1.2 FORTRAN语言简介
1.2 FORTRAN语言简介
FORTRAN是英文“Formula Translator”的缩写,译 为“公式翻译器”,它是世界上最早出现的计算机高 级程序设计语言,广泛应用于科学和工程计算领域。
FORTRAN语言以其特有的功能在数值、科学和工程 计算领域发挥着重要作用。
FORTRAN语言对程序设计语言的研究和发展有较大 的影响。随着计算机科学技术的飞速发 展,FORTRAN语言也不断得到完善和充实,从传统 FORTRAN,到结构化FORTRAN,再到具有现代特征 的FORTRAN90、FORTRAN95、fortran2003。
固定格式(字或空格

注释行 数字为行代
✓ 第6个字符,“0”以外的字 符表示续行
✓ 第7-72个字符段
程序编写区
✓ 第73个字符以后
不使用
程序命令间的多余空格无意义
1.2 FORTRAN语言简介
自由格式(Free Format) ✓ 叹号“!”后面都是注释 ✓ 每行可编写132个字符 ✓ 行号放在每行程序的最前面 ✓ 一行程序代码的最后如果是&,表示下一行是这一行的 续行;一行程序代码的最前面如果是&, 代表此行为 上一行的续行
1998年,康柏公司与数据设备公司合并,推出 Compag Visual FORTRAN 6.x
1.2 FORTRAN语言简介
➢ FORTRAN字符集
英文字母:A~Z,a~z(不分大小写) 数字:0~9 特殊符号:= + - * / ( ) , . ‘ “ ! % & ; < > ? $ _ 空格
相关主题